MySQL停止服务:服务名无效解决指南
mysql停止出现服务名无效

首页 2025-06-25 20:03:03



解决MySQL停止服务时出现的“服务名无效”问题:深度剖析与实战指南 在数据库管理领域,MySQL作为一款开源的关系型数据库管理系统,凭借其高性能、可靠性和灵活性,赢得了广泛的认可与应用

    然而,在实际运维过程中,管理员可能会遇到各种各样的问题,其中“MySQL停止服务时出现服务名无效”的错误便是较为常见的一种

    这一错误不仅影响了数据库的正常运行,还可能对业务连续性构成威胁

    本文将深入探讨该错误的成因、诊断方法以及一系列行之有效的解决方案,旨在帮助数据库管理员迅速定位问题、恢复服务,确保数据库系统的稳定运行

     一、问题概述 当尝试通过命令行或服务管理器停止MySQL服务时,系统返回“服务名无效”(英文提示通常为“Service name is invalid”)的错误信息,意味着操作系统无法识别或定位指定的服务名称

    这种情况可能由多种因素引起,包括但不限于服务名称配置错误、服务未正确安装或注册、权限问题等

     二、常见原因分析 1.服务名称不匹配:MySQL服务在安装时可能被命名为不同的名称(如`MySQL`、`MySQL57`、`MySQL80`等),而在尝试停止服务时使用了错误的服务名称

     2.服务未正确安装或注册:MySQL服务可能因安装过程中的某些错误而未能在Windows服务列表中正确注册,或者在Linux系统中systemd或init.d脚本配置不当

     3.权限不足:尝试停止服务的用户可能没有足够的权限来操作该服务

    在Windows系统中,这通常要求管理员权限;在Linux中,则可能需要使用`sudo`命令

     4.环境变量问题:在某些情况下,环境变量的配置错误(如PATH变量未包含MySQL的安装路径)可能导致服务名无法正确解析

     5.服务已被删除或更改:服务可能在某次维护操作中被意外删除或名称被更改,而相关脚本或配置文件未同步更新

     三、诊断步骤 为了准确诊断

nat123映射怎么用?超详细步骤,外网访问内网轻松搞定
nat123域名怎么用?两种方式轻松搞定
nat123怎么用?简单几步实现内网穿透
内网穿透工具对比:nat123、花生壳与轻量新选择
远程访问内网很简单:用对工具,一“箭”穿透
ngrok下载完全指南:从入门到获取客户端
内网远程桌面软件:穿透局域网边界的数字窗口
从外网远程访问内网服务器的完整方案
Windows Server 2008端口转发完全教程:netsh命令添加/查看/删除/重置
为什么三层交换机转发比Linux服务器快?转发表硬件加速的秘密